What is Dancing with Demons?

Dancing with Demons is a text-based interactive fiction game for iOS and Android where player choices determine the outcome of a supernatural narrative.

Users hire this app for a standalone, low-cost narrative experience that avoids the recurring subscription pressure found in larger interactive fiction libraries.

What Are The Key Features?

Choice-based narrative engineStandard

Interactive text-based gameplay where user decisions dictate plot progression and character outcomes

Accessibility font settingsDifferentiator

Customizable typography options including OpenDyslexic font and standard sans-serif choices in the settings menu

ChoiceScript frameworkDifferentiator

Proprietary scripting language used to build multiple-choice interactive fiction
